It’s the listed price. In order to facilitate the sale of your home, it is important to make your asking price reasonable for the area in which you have your home in order to bring in interested buyers.
Declutter your home to allow it to show itself. New buyers have to be able to imagine themselves there, and cleaning up not only makes that easier for them, but gives you less to pack later.
Create a comprehensive listing of important information about the home in a form that can be easily given to buyers. Include a log of all home repairs you’ve had done. The log should list each contractor’s name and phone number as well as the job you hired him to do. You will be able to demonstrate to the buyer that the home was cared for this way.
A good bidding war might really be your ticket to a great selling price. If your price is slightly lower than that of similar homes in your neighborhood, you might hear from a lot of interested people. If there are several people interested in buying, it can raise the final price you receive for your home.
Get the buyers’ attention with an inviting home. It will definitely impact how many people coming to view your home.
Try to sell your first house before moving into your next one. Trying to juggle two house payments while you wait to sell your old house can drive you into bankruptcy. Allow yourself plenty of time to have your house on the market and make the sale.

Utilize many sources of media when listing your real estate to optimize your selling potential. Plan to use every viable outlet to market your property successfully, including realty websites, newspaper listings, and the services of a good real estate agent. You need to consider all options if you are going to be as effective as can be.
Prepare your home for the market before the spring months arrive. Prospective buyers probably are hoping to get both moved in and situated, by the early summer months.

Paint your house in neutral colors; this will allow potential buyers to project their own ideas onto the home and more easily picture themselves living in it. Fill your home with enticing scents by lighting candles or using room sprays. A warm inviting atmosphere may just be the thing that helps a potential buyer to picture themselves living there, and make an offer.
The condition of your roof is an important factor when you are selling your home; you always want the roof to be in solid condition. Very few buyers will be willing to buy your home if the roof is in need of repair. If you haven’t repaired your roof before your house goes on the market, it might be an incentive to offer potential buyers some monetary allowance to adjust for that fact.
It’s crucial that you demonstrate patience when it comes to real estate agents. Part of their job is delivering potentially unpleasant news, such as the fact that your property needs repairs before it will sell. You will not always agree about the things they tell you, but if you just follow the advice they give you, your home will sell faster.
Work with any potential buyers, and find a medium that you can both agree on comfortably. You may feel one way about your home, but other people might feel differently, so try your best to be reasonable with people. Run any offer you receive by a real estate agent and see what they have to say.
